Complete Tax Breakdown

Detailed line-by-line tax calculation for a Electrical and Electronics Repairers, Commercial and Industrial Equipment earning $76,110 in Nevada (single filer, standard deduction).

Tax Component Annual Amount Effective Rate
Gross Salary (Median) $76,110
Federal Income Tax -$8,585 11.3%
Nevada State Income Tax -$0 0.0%
Social Security (OASDI) -$4,718 6.2%
Medicare -$1,103 1.5%
Total Taxes -$14,407 18.9%
Take-Home Pay $61,702 81.1%

How is Electrical and Electronics Repairers, Commercial and Industrial Equipment take-home pay in Nevada calculated?

We start with the 2024 BLS median salary of $76,110 for Electrical and Electronics Repairers, Commercial and Industrial Equipment in Nevada, then subtract: federal income tax using 2024 IRS brackets ($14,600 standard deduction), Nevada state income tax (no state income tax), Social Security (6.2% up to $168,600), and Medicare (1.45%). The result — $61,702/yr — does not include local taxes, pre-tax deductions (401k, HSA), or tax credits.

Tax Calculation Assumptions

This estimate assumes a single filer using the 2024 standard deduction ($14,600), with W-2 employment income only. It does not account for: itemized deductions, tax credits (e.g. earned income credit, child tax credit), local/city taxes, pre-tax contributions (401k, HSA, FSA), self-employment tax, or additional income sources. Actual take-home pay may differ. Consult a tax professional for personalized advice.
